What is the difference between thorax and thoracic cavity?

The thorax contains the heart, lungs and other important structures within a skeletal framework that also protects some of the abdominal organs. Thoracic cavity is the hollow space in the body. It is enclosed by the ribs, the vertebral column and the breastbone. Thoracic cavity includes the lungs, the heart, the great arteries and the major veins. 

